Cloneable
, ReadLimitInfo
, ToCopyableBuilder<CreateTrafficPolicyVersionRequest.Builder,CreateTrafficPolicyVersionRequest>
@Generated("software.amazon.awssdk:codegen") public class CreateTrafficPolicyVersionRequest extends AmazonWebServiceRequest implements ToCopyableBuilder<CreateTrafficPolicyVersionRequest.Builder,CreateTrafficPolicyVersionRequest>
A complex type that contains information about the traffic policy that you want to create a new version for.
Modifier and Type | Class | Description |
---|---|---|
static interface |
CreateTrafficPolicyVersionRequest.Builder |
NOOP
Modifier and Type | Method | Description |
---|---|---|
static CreateTrafficPolicyVersionRequest.Builder |
builder() |
|
String |
comment() |
The comment that you specified in the
CreateTrafficPolicyVersion request, if any. |
String |
document() |
The definition of this version of the traffic policy, in JSON format.
|
boolean |
equals(Object obj) |
|
int |
hashCode() |
|
String |
id() |
The ID of the traffic policy for which you want to create a new version.
|
static Class<? extends CreateTrafficPolicyVersionRequest.Builder> |
serializableBuilderClass() |
|
CreateTrafficPolicyVersionRequest.Builder |
toBuilder() |
Take this object and create a builder that contains all of the current property values of this object.
|
String |
toString() |
clone, getCloneRoot, getCloneSource, getCustomQueryParameters, getCustomRequestHeaders, getGeneralProgressListener, getReadLimit, getRequestClientOptions, getRequestCredentialsProvider, getRequestMetricCollector, getSdkClientExecutionTimeout, putCustomQueryParameter, putCustomRequestHeader, setGeneralProgressListener, setRequestCredentials, setRequestCredentialsProvider, setRequestMetricCollector, setSdkClientExecutionTimeout, withGeneralProgressListener, withRequestMetricCollector, withSdkClientExecutionTimeout
public String id()
The ID of the traffic policy for which you want to create a new version.
public String document()
The definition of this version of the traffic policy, in JSON format. You specified the JSON in the
CreateTrafficPolicyVersion
request. For more information about the JSON format, see
CreateTrafficPolicy.
CreateTrafficPolicyVersion
request. For more information about the JSON format, see
CreateTrafficPolicy.public String comment()
The comment that you specified in the CreateTrafficPolicyVersion
request, if any.
CreateTrafficPolicyVersion
request, if any.public CreateTrafficPolicyVersionRequest.Builder toBuilder()
ToCopyableBuilder
toBuilder
in interface ToCopyableBuilder<CreateTrafficPolicyVersionRequest.Builder,CreateTrafficPolicyVersionRequest>
public static CreateTrafficPolicyVersionRequest.Builder builder()
public static Class<? extends CreateTrafficPolicyVersionRequest.Builder> serializableBuilderClass()
Copyright © 2017 Amazon Web Services, Inc. All Rights Reserved.